Abstract

The effects of excess BaO additions on the properties of NdBCO superconductors have been investigated. It is found that the onset T c ( T con) of the NdBCO samples (Nd 1Ba 2Cu 3O y + xBaO) with differential excess BaO additions ( x=0, 0.2, 0.4, 0.6) are very complicated. It is difficult to conclude that excess BaO addition can depress the substitution degree of Nd atoms on Ba sites and improve the T con of the NdBCO superconductors by the melt-growth process in air. A new method (Ba-rich melt growth or BaRMG) has been developed for the preparation of small-size (in millimeter order) NdBCO single crystal in small scales. The crystals are suitable to be used as seeds for the preparation of large single-domain YBCO bulk superconductors.
